Churches nearby 413 Fulham Palace Road, London SW6 6SX, United Kingdom



Our Lady Of Pity & St Simon Stock R C Church

Approximately 1.75 km away
Address: Hazlewell Road, London SW15 6LU, United Kingdom

Hungarian Reformed Church

Approximately 1.76 km away
Address: 17 Saint Dunstan's Road, London W6 8RD, United Kingdom

Our Lady's Parish

Approximately 1.82 km away
Address: 2 Tynemouth St, Fulham, London SW6 2QT, UK

St Osmund R C Church

Approximately 1.82 km away
Address: 79 Castelnau, London SW13 9RT, United Kingdom

Catholic Church of Our Lady of Perpetual Help

Approximately 1.84 km away
Address: London, United Kingdom

Catholic Church of Saint Osmund Barnes

Approximately 1.86 km away
Address: London, United Kingdom

Holy Trinity Barnes

Approximately 1.89 km away
Address: 162 Castelnau, Barnes SW13 9ET, United Kingdom